Designing Renewable Energy Systems: from Theory to Implementation

Designing renewable energy systems involves understanding the principles of energy generation and applying them effectively. It requires a combination of theoretical knowledge and practical skills to develop systems that are efficient, sustainable, and cost-effective.

Fundamentals of Renewable Energy

Renewable energy sources include solar, wind, hydro, geothermal, and biomass. Each source has unique characteristics and requirements for harnessing energy efficiently. Understanding these fundamentals is essential for designing effective systems.

Design Considerations

When designing renewable energy systems, key factors include location, resource availability, environmental impact, and economic feasibility. Proper site assessment ensures optimal placement and performance of the system.

Implementation Process

The implementation involves planning, component selection, installation, and testing. It is important to adhere to safety standards and regulations throughout the process to ensure system reliability and safety.

  • Site assessment
  • Component selection
  • Permitting and approvals
  • Installation and commissioning
  • Monitoring and maintenance
